Output 376cb17c151d89d128c612ec07117280f8307c8ac52cdce5d96a30a1750d494a:0

value
787575
script pubkey
OP_0 OP_PUSHBYTES_20 12503636d895b958cec1112d60b84634ae7ab555
address
bc1qzfgrvdkcjku43nkpzykkpwzxxjh84d24pm53f2
transaction
376cb17c151d89d128c612ec07117280f8307c8ac52cdce5d96a30a1750d494a
spent
true